Coral Reefs
Coral reefs are among the most biologically diverse ecosystems on Earth, often referred to as the "rainforests of the sea." They support approximately 25% of all marine species despite covering less than 1% of the ocean floor. Reefs provide critical habitat for fish, invertebrates, and other marine organisms. However, they are highly sensitive to environmental changes, such as ocean acidification and rising sea temperatures, which can lead to coral bleaching and mortality.
Mangroves and Seagrasses
Mangroves and seagrasses are vital coastal ecosystems that serve as nurseries for many marine species. Mangroves, found in tropical and subtropical regions, protect coastlines from erosion and storm surges. Seagrasses, submerged flowering plants, play a crucial role in carbon storage and provide habitat for species like dugongs and sea turtles. Both ecosystems face threats from coastal development, pollution, and climate change.
Threats to Ocean Health
The health of the oceans is under significant threat from various anthropogenic activities. These threats include overfishing, pollution, habitat destruction, and climate change, each contributing to the degradation of marine ecosystems.
Overfishing
Overfishing is a major concern for ocean conservation, leading to the depletion of fish stocks and the disruption of marine food webs. Unsustainable fishing practices, such as bottom trawling and bycatch, have devastating effects on marine biodiversity. Efforts to combat overfishing include the implementation of marine protected areas (MPAs), sustainable fishing quotas, and the promotion of responsible fishing practices.
Pollution
Marine pollution is a pervasive issue, with plastics, chemicals, and other pollutants entering the oceans from land-based sources. Plastic pollution, in particular, poses a significant threat to marine life, as it can lead to ingestion, entanglement, and habitat degradation. Efforts to reduce pollution include international agreements, such as the MARPOL Convention, and initiatives to reduce plastic waste and improve waste management practices.
Climate Change
Climate change is profoundly affecting the oceans, leading to rising sea levels, increased ocean temperatures, and ocean acidification. These changes impact marine species' distribution, reproductive patterns, and survival rates. Ocean acidification, caused by the absorption of excess atmospheric CO2, reduces the availability of carbonate ions necessary for shell and skeleton formation in marine organisms like corals and mollusks.
Conservation Strategies and Policies
Effective ocean conservation requires a combination of scientific research, policy development, and community engagement. Various strategies and policies have been implemented globally to address the challenges facing the oceans.
Marine Protected Areas
Marine protected areas (MPAs) are designated regions of the ocean where human activities are regulated to conserve marine biodiversity and ecosystems. MPAs can vary in size and level of protection, ranging from no-take zones to areas allowing sustainable use. The establishment of MPAs aims to preserve critical habitats, protect endangered species, and promote the recovery of depleted fish stocks.
International Agreements
International cooperation is essential for effective ocean conservation, as marine ecosystems transcend national boundaries. Agreements such as the United Nations Convention on the Law of the Sea (UNCLOS) and the Convention on Biological Diversity (CBD) provide frameworks for the sustainable management of ocean resources and the protection of marine biodiversity.
Community Involvement
Community involvement is crucial for the success of ocean conservation efforts. Local communities often rely on marine resources for their livelihoods and have valuable traditional knowledge about marine ecosystems. Engaging communities in conservation initiatives, such as community-based management and ecotourism, can enhance the effectiveness of conservation measures and promote sustainable practices.
